The vineyard mentioned by Isaiah is the people of Israel, people chosen, cared for and protected by God, people to whom God had given his teachings so that, by respecting them, they would lead a righteous life. Instead, the vineyard that would have born tasty fruit, gave unripe fruits; and the people of Israel did not respond to the call of God and He punished them, for the divine punishment is the purification that is used to make Israel aware of the errors it did and bring it back within the fold of the doctrine of justice and faithfulness to God. If you had a little knowledge of the people of Israel you would see how many times it fell under the domination of enemies just because of its unfaithfulness to God.

We still talk about a vineyard, but be careful, the vineyard Jesus is talking about does not represent the people of Israel as mentioned earlier, but the privileges and gifts that God has given to his people. These gifts were not used and therefore the privileges that God has given to the Jewish people go to a new population which is the Christian one.
